Combustion of planet is very significant event as per Vedic astrology. Every year, for few days planets are not visible in the sky as they become very close to the Sun. These days are known as Asta, Lope, Moudhya and Moudyami.

Most auspicious ceremonies, especially Marriage Ceremony is prohibited during the combustion of Venus and Jupiter.

On this page, we have given date and time of Mercury combustion. As per Surya Siddhanta approximate timings of Asta and Udaya can be calculated based on angular separation. For Mercury Lope Surya Siddhanta suggests angular separation of 14° on both sides of the Sun when Mercury is in the forward motion and 12° when Mercury is in the retrograde motion.

However, we have used modern algorithms to precisely predict the time and date of Mercury combustion based on the location. Combustion timings given on this page are calculated based on geo location of the observer.
